How Reliable is the Ldv Convoy?

Based on 522,399 MOT tests across 52,120 vehicles.

64.1%
Pass Rate
4,907
Miles/Year
30
Year Lifespan
52,120
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Parking brake: efficiency below requirements 29,934
Brake pipe excessively corroded 28,643
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 27,199
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 20,370
Seat belt anchorage prescribed area is excessively corroded 20,184
